... Read moreMental health awareness is fundamental in today’s fast-paced world where stress, anxiety, and emotional challenges are increasingly common. From personal experience, I find that creating an open dialogue about mental health helps break the stigma and encourages others to seek support without fear or shame. One practical step I’ve taken is to regularly practice mindfulness and self-care routines, such as journaling daily reflections and engaging in physical activities like walking or yoga. These practices not only help regulate mood but also enhance resilience to everyday stressors. Additionally, understanding key signs of mental health struggles—like persistent sadness, withdrawal from social activities, or sudden mood changes—can empower individuals to act early. Reaching out to trusted friends, family, or professionals can create a vital support network.
